Sorry I missed your last post, so my next piece of advice is now possibly too late.

It would have been,
if you insist on buying Norton then please go to a shop and buy the CD, this makes it very easy for later use if needs be.
But first make sure your PC has adequate resources such as memory and HDD space because Norton is or at least was known for being a resource hog and could slow a PC down to a crawl almost making the PC unusable, so depending on your PC you may not want to use it.

If none of your emails are getting through, have you checked your on-line spam box to see if they are being sent to the bin by mistake.
(On the odd occasion I get good emails being sent to the bin, so you always need to check from time-to-time also)

*******************
As for downloading the file, then you should not need to have any resources installed to warrant a 'systems service not installed' notice.

Question:
How are you trying to download and from where?
Are you just trying to download the file to your PC before trying to install it?
Or are you trying to install it direct from Norton?

Only you need to download it first to your PC, then install from there.

Personally if you have not yet paid for it, then I would not use it, this is coming from a person who used to be a devote fan of Norton, but not any longer as on older PC's it gives too may slowness problems.

Also because we are not mind readers and we can't see what you are doing, so need you to be as precise as possible with any explanation.
